LucidLog.Net is an efficient logging tool for tracing, debugging, diagnostic and real-time monitoring .NET and ASP.NET applications. It allows not only examine how well the your application is executing, but it is also a good way to pinpoint the performance issues and to troubleshoot a business logic of the your application. With LucidLog.Net it’s much easier to trace and debug multi-threaded and distribute applications than with ordinary debuggers. The LucidLog.Net LogViewer has a friendly interface and provides a wide range of log navigation and search tool, various methods of filtering, grouping, highlighting and selecting log entries for flexible and efficient log analysis.
Key Features:
100% managed code, C#
Lightweight high-performance logging library with functionally rich API
Flexible output to multiple logging targets
Logging rich run-time context information
Logging and monitoring of local and remote applications via TCP/IP
Logging and monitoring of multi-threaded and distributed applications
Powerful LogViewer application for receiving, viewing and analysing logs with various filtering, highlighting, navigation and search features
Other Features include:
Logging of message, collection, exception, assert, standard and custom type objects (public fields and properties)
Configuring library both with a XML file and programmatically
Freely distributable utility for editing configuration files
Listening and advanced control of System.Diagnostics.Trace output
Logging control without changing the your application binary file
Deleting the calls of LucidLog.Net Library methods from your code in one step